Come faccio a costruire un sito web per l'accesso limitato?

February 25

Come faccio a costruire un sito web per l'accesso limitato?


Quando si desidera limitare l'accesso a un sito web, è necessario proteggere con password e concedere solo le password a coloro che desiderano accedere al sito. Ci sono molti modi per farlo, ma utilizzando .htaccess / .htpasswd è la soluzione più semplice e più universalmente usare-grado. Inoltre, .htaccess rende mantenendo nomi utente e password relativamente indolore. Per implementare questa protezione tramite password, è sufficiente accedere alla cartella principale che si desidera proteggere.

istruzione

1 Accedi al tuo host del server o web e navigate fino alla cartella che si desidera proteggere. Questa può essere una sottocartella o il principale cartella "root" di tutto il sito.

2 Creare due file di testo e li nome ".htaccess" e ".htpasswd" all'interno della cartella che si desidera proteggere.

Se si utilizza un server di Windows, è possibile riscontrare un errore, affermando è necessario fornire un nome per quei file. Si può ovviare a questo con la creazione del file "name.htaccess" e "name.htpasswd" sul server, e quindi rinominare i file utilizzando il software FTP. Questo di solito può essere fatto accedendo al server, la navigazione verso la cartella, clic destro sul file e selezionare "Rinomina".

3 Apri ".htaccess" in Blocco note o un editor di testo semplice. Digitare il seguente testo nel file, salvare e chiuderlo. Alcuni server possono richiedere un percorso assoluto di ".htpasswd", tale che ".htpasswd" deve essere "C: \ www \ USER.htpassword" o qualunque sia il percorso effettivo è:

AuthName Titolo

AuthUserFile .htpasswd

Richiede valida-user

4 Decidere il nome utente (s) e la password (s) che si desidera creare e metterle in un encrypter on-line per il testo vero e proprio (vedi Risorse). Alcuni sistemi permettono la crittografia tramite un prompt dei comandi, ma altri no; a questo punto, sarebbe più facile da seguire solo questo metodo. Copiare l'output risultante, che avrà un aspetto simile:

Test: EhwqGa.xGAuvk

5 Apri "Htpasswd" in un editor di testo e copiare solo che combinazione username / password nel file, salvare e chiuderlo. Nell'esempio di cui sopra, "test: EhwqGa.xGAuvk" è in realtà il nome utente "testo" e la password "test", così si sarebbe ancora effettuare il login usando quelle parole.

6 Passare alla cartella protetta utilizzando un browser Internet e prova inserendo la tua username e password. Il tuo sito web può quindi essere un HTML interamente progettato o al sito web di codifica dinamica, o semplicemente un luogo per caricare i file disponibili per il download per gli utenti selezionati.